Output 530a99bae02528a78ba3bfe59e39b6db3f5f38a649f9e27b190b2bfed6d93044:0

value
2509357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f61efc7bb1895fc54b9635e52d0c38dbb76ec0b OP_EQUAL
address
3APMSXPdEiMpEhDJsQ4yLidQ9mJGzWYS6w
transaction
530a99bae02528a78ba3bfe59e39b6db3f5f38a649f9e27b190b2bfed6d93044
spent
true